Oracel 中的分页
2024-10-13 12:44:57
--效率低 select * from (select rownum rn, d.* from table d )p where p.rn<=20 and p.rn>=10; select * from (select rownum rn, d.* from table d )p where p.rn between 10 and 20; --效率高 select * from (select rownum rn, d.* from table d where rownum<=20 )p where p.rn>=10;
select * from (select rownum rn, d.* from table d where rownum<=20 )p where p.rn>=10;
为什么不直接用 select rownum rn, d.* from table d where rownum between 10 and 20 select * from (select rownum rn, t.* from ( select d.* from table d order by 1 desc )t where rownum<=20 )p where p.rn>=10;
最新文章
- mybatis hibernate比较
- Java字符串面试(二)
- 为什么你应该试试用Sublog写博客
- 随便写了一个DAO
- DELL R710服务器可以安装的VMWare ESX Server 4.1 全套下载带注册码
- 使用原生JS编写ajax操作XMLHttpRequst对象
- poj1150
- [Mugeda HTML5技术教程之1] HTML5: 生存还是毁灭
- Node.js学习笔记3(快速入门)
- Windows 8实例教程系列 - 数据绑定基础实例
- myeclipse 2014破解
- JSP userBean setProperty直接从request中获取参数
- activemq Linux下的编译
- IT实用技术资源整理
- 『随笔』.Net 底层 数组[] 的 基本设计探秘 512 子数组
- 前端JavaScript获取时间戳
- eclipse自动添加javadoc注释
- Hadoop源码阅读-HDFS-day1
- hashMap put方法 第三行代码
- [.NET开发] C#实现发送手机验证码功能
热门文章
- js中使用0 “” null undefined {}需要注意
- css技巧-案例
- RabbitMQ的安装与基本使用
- django ORM聚合函数
- vector at()函数比 []运算符操作安全
- 【python002-设计小游戏】
- centOS6.8开放防火墙端口
- ICM Technex 2018 and Codeforces Round #463 (Div. 1 + Div. 2, combined) A
- 又是DataSnap的问题
- win10中命令操作Zookeeper